Introduction

Rio Mangini (born October 6, 2002) is an American actor, musician, and composer. Mangini is known for his roles as Ace McFumbles in Bella and the Bulldogs and as McQuaid in Everything Sucks!.

Life and career

Rio Mangini is the son of Academy Award-winning sound editor Mark Mangini. Mangini is a pianist and placed first in the 2011 Cypress College Competition (8-year old division), and honorable mention in the 2011 American Protege International PianoStrings Competition. As a pianist, Mangini was awarded by Young Artist Awards in 2012 with a special award in the category "Outstanding Instrumentalist."

In 2012, Mangini starred asJax in Lisanne Sartor's short film Six Letter Word. The film made it through the Emerging Filmmaker Showcase in 2013 to the Cannes Film Festival. In 2013, Mangini appeared in various in film and television project including The Garcias Have Landed, Marvin Marvin, What If, and Kickin' It. In 2014, Mangini appeared in Good Luck Charlie , Switched at Birth, Doc McStuffins, and See Dad Run. Mangini also appeared in the films Pizza Bear Delivery Challenge, The Little Rascals Save the Day and Finders Keepers. Mangini appeared in One Crazy Cruise, Miles from Tomorrowland and Bella and the Bulldogs in 2015, Teen Wolf in 2016 and General Hospital in 2017.

In 2018, Mangini appeared in Lethal Weapon and Just Add Magic and starred in the Netflix comedy-drama series Everything Sucks! as McQuaid. Mangini is set to star in Reach; he is also set to compose and perform music for the film.

Accolades

Young Artist Awards
Year Nominee / work Award Result
2012 Rio Mangini Special Award–Outstanding Instrumentalist Won
2014 Kickin' It Best Performance in a TV Series (Recurring Young Actor 10 and Under) Won
2015 Good Luck Charlie Best Performance in a TV Series (Guest Starring Young Actor 11–14) Won
2016 One Crazy Cruise Best Performance in a TV Movie, Miniseries, Special or Pilot (Young Actor) Nominated
2016 Bella and the Bulldogs Best Performance in a TV Series (Recurring Young Actor 13 and Under) Won
2017 Teen Wolf Best Performance in a TV Series (Guest Starring Teen Actor) Won
2017 Lasso and Comet Best Performance in a Voice-Over Role (Young Actor 12–21) Nominated
2017 Bella and the Bulldogs Best Performance in a TV series (Recurring Teen Actor) Nominated
Young Entertainer Awards
Year Nominee / work Award Result
2016 One Lazy Cruise Best Leading Young Actor (Television Movie, Mini Series or Special) Won
2017 Bella and the Bulldogs Best Supporting Young Actor (Television Series) Won
2017 Teen Wolf Best Guest Starring Young Actor (Television Series) Nominated
2017 Lasso & Comet Best Young Actor (Voice Over Role) Nominated
